Your new role
In this contractor position, you will deliver hands-on technical support, device builds, deployments and user assistance across a range of end-user technologies. You'll work closely with operational teams to ensure equipment is available, functional, and optimised for their needs.
Your responsibilities will include:
Technical Support & Deployment
- Building, refreshing, configuring and supporting laptops, desktops and mobile devices.
- Supporting Windows and M365 deployments, break/fix and large-scale rollouts.
- Troubleshooting performance issues and providing technical handovers.
- Connecting devices securely to the network, including Ethernet and VLAN-based configurations.
User Support & Customer Service
- Advising and guiding end users on equipment usage, troubleshooting and best practice.
- Providing onsite support, managing appointments and ensuring clear communication around availability and wait times.
- Delivering user training on device operation and resolving day-to-day issues.
Asset & Stock Management
- Managing inventory across multiple sites, including device delivery, allocation and returns.
- Maintaining accurate records and ensuring stock levels meet operational demand.
- Following structured processes for deployment, maintenance and decommissioning.
Operational & Project Work
- Supporting major refresh programmes and technical rollouts.
- Planning deployments to minimise disruption across several locations.
- Coordinating with internal stakeholders including security, facilities and IT infrastructure teams.
- Producing documentation such as SOPs, guides and training materials.
What you'll need to succeed
- Proven experience in end-user technical support and device configuration.
- Strong hands-on skills with laptop builds, refreshes, mobile setup and break/fix.
- Knowledge of Windows, M365, and deployment tools/environments.
- Basic understanding of networking - Ethernet, VLANs, secure connectivity.
- Ability to liaise with third-party suppliers and internal operational teams.
- Excellent communication, customer service and problem-solving skills.
-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age assets and documentation accurately.
- A proactive, user-focused approach with the ability to resolve complex technical issues.
